Fenretinide is a synthetic retinoid pharmaceutical linked to ceramide build-up <i>in vivo</i>. Saposin D is an intralysosomal protein necessary for ceramide binding/degradation. We show, <i>via</i> electronic absorption spectroscopy, fluorescence spectroscopy, and ceramide hydrolysis assays, that fenretinide is bound by saposin D {<i>K</i> <sub>a</sub> = (1.45 ± 0.49) × 10<sup>5</sup> M<sup>-1</sup>}, and affects ceramide solubilization/degradation. ...[more]
